BODY {
	font-family :verdana;
	background-color :#595959;
	}
#entete {
	width : 983px;
	height : 25px;
	margin-bottom : 12px;
	padding-left : 20px;
	padding-top : 5px;
	font-size : 11px;
	background-color : #7f7f7f;
	color : #ffffff;
}
#horodat {
	position : absolute;
}
#coord {
	position : absolute;
	left : 380px;
}
#bandeau{
	height : 160px;
	width : 983px;
	margin-left : 0px;
	margin-bottom : 12px;
	padding-left : 20px;
	padding-top : 17px;
	background-color : #7e7e7e;
	background-image : url(lesimages/bandeau.jpg);
	}
#logo{
	z-index : 1;
	border : 0px;
	}
img {
  border: none;
}
#banniere{
	position : relative;
	top : -88px;
	left : 440px;
	/*margin-bottom : 15px;*/ 
	}
#slogan{
	position : relative;
	top : 24px;
	width : 916px;
	height : 17px;
	padding-top : 4px;
	font-size : 11px;
	font-weight : bold;
	text-align : center;
	color : #ffffff;
	background-color : #7f7f7f;
	}
#tab-confort {
	position : absolute;
	top : 85px;/*65*/
	left : 885px;
	}
.ligne-confort {
	line-height: 11px;
	padding: 0px;
	text-align: center;
	vertical-align : top;
	background-color : #d39737;
	}
A:link.confort{font-family:verdana; font-size:10px; color:#ffffff; text-decoration:none}
A:visited.confort{font-family:verdana; font-size:10px; color:#ffffff; text-decoration:none}
A:active.confort{font-family:verdana; font-size:10px; color:#ffffff; text-decoration:none}
A:hover.confort{font-family:verdana; font-size:10px; color:#004800; text-decoration:none}
#corps {
	width : 983px;
	height : 1025px;
	margin-bottom : 12px;
	padding-left : 20px;
	padding-top : 0px;
	font-size : 11px;
	background-color : #7f7f7f;
}
a:link.liens1-corps{color:#595959;text-decoration:underline}
a:visited.liens1-corps{color:#595959;text-decoration:underline}
a:active.liens1-corps{color:#595959;text-decoration:underline}
a:hover.liens1-corps{color:#004f00;text-decoration:underline}
a:link.liens2-corps{color:#595959;text-decoration:none}
a:visited.liens2-corps{color:#595959;text-decoration:none}
a:active.liens2-corps{color:#595959;text-decoration:none}
a:hover.liens2-corps{color:#595959;text-decoration:underline}
.tit-rub {
	font-size : 12px;
	font-weight : bold;
	padding-left : 10px;
	padding-top : 5px;
	padding-bottom : 5px;
	padding-right : 10px;
	background-color : #004800;
	color : #ffffff;
	border-left-width : 2px;
	border-left-color : #d39737;
	border-top-width : 0px;
	border-top-color : #7e7e7e;
	border-right-width : 0px;
	border-right-color : #7e7e7e;
	border-bottom-width : 2px;
	border-bottom-color : #d39737;
	border-style : solid;
}
.format1-rub {
	width : 260px;
	height : 325px;
	padding-left : 10px;
	padding-top : 75px;
	padding-right : 10px;
	/*padding-bottom : 20px;*/
	text-align : justify;
	line-height : 17px;
	background-color : #fdfdfd;
	color : #595959;
}
.format2-rub {
	width : 260px;
	height : 450px;
	padding-left : 10px;
	padding-top : 75px;
	padding-right : 10px;
	/*padding-bottom : 20px;*/
	text-align : justify;
	line-height : 17px;
	background-color : #fdfdfd;
	color : #595959;
}
#phot-pres {
	position : absolute;
	left : 27px;/* - 5*/
	top : 270px;/* - 5*/
	z-index : 1;
}
#tit-pres {
	position : absolute;
	left : 150px;/* environ + 120*/
	top : 290px;/* + 15*/
	z-index : 1;
}
#presentation {
	position : absolute;
	left : 32px;
	top : 275px;
}
#phot-serv {
	position : absolute;
	left : 345px;
	top : 270px;
	z-index : 1;
}
#tit-serv {
	position : absolute;
	left : 490px;
	top : 290px;
	z-index : 1;
}
#services {
	position : absolute;
	left : 350px;
	top : 275px;
}
#typ_ana-fi {
	padding : 0px;
	margin-top : 0px;
	margin-left : 15px;
	margin-bottom : 0px;
	list-style-position : outside;
}
#phot-cib {
	position : absolute;
	left : 663px;
	top : 270px;
	z-index : 1;
}
#tit-cib {
	position : absolute;
	left : 805px;
	top : 290px;
	z-index : 1;
}
#cible {
	position : absolute;
	left : 668px;
	top : 275px;
}
#phot-obj {
	position : absolute;
	left : 27px;
	top : 705px;
	z-index : 1;
}
#tit-obj {
	position : absolute;
	left : 170px;
	top : 725px;
	z-index : 1;
}
#objectif {
	position : absolute;
	left : 32px;
	top : 710px;
}
#phot-cont {
	position : absolute;
	left : 345px;
	top : 705px;
	z-index : 1;
}
#tit-cont {
	position : absolute;
	left : 485px;
	top : 725px;
	z-index : 1;
}
#contact {
	position : absolute;
	left : 350px;
	top : 710px;
}
.form-cont {
	font-family:verdana;
	font-size : 10px;
}
.bt-cont {
	font-family:verdana;
	font-size : 10px;
	background-color : #004800;
	color : #ffffff;
}
.alert-cont {
	text-align : left;
	color : #f40000;
}
.confirm-cont {
	text-align : left;
	font-weight : bold;
}
#phot-comp {
	position : absolute;
	left : 663px;
	top : 705px;
	z-index : 1;
}
#tit-comp {
	position : absolute;
	left : 785px;
	top : 725px;
	z-index : 1;
}
#complements {
	position : absolute;
	left : 668px;
	top : 710px;
}
#typ_cplts {
	padding : 0px;
	margin-top : 0px;
	margin-left : 15px;
	margin-bottom : 0px;
	list-style-position : outside;
}
#menubas {
	width : 1003px ! important;
	width : 983px;
	height : 25px;
	margin-bottom : 12px;
	padding-top : 7px;
	font-size : 10px;
	text-align : center;
	background-color : #7f7f7f;
	color : #ffffff;
}
a:link.menu-bas{font-family:verdana; font-size:10px; color:#ffffff; text-decoration:none}
a:visited.menu-bas{font-family:verdana; font-size:10px; color:#ffffff; text-decoration:none}
a:active.menu-bas{font-family:verdana; font-size:10px; color:#ffffff; text-decoration:none}
a:hover.menu-bas{font-family:verdana; font-size:10px; color:#ffffff; text-decoration:underline}
#normes {
	width : 983px;
	/*margin-bottom : 12px;
	*/font-size : 9px;
	text-align : center;
	color : #c0c0c0;
}
a:link.normes{font-family:verdana; font-size:10px; color:#c0c0c0; text-decoration:none}
a:visited.normes{font-family:verdana; font-size:10px; color:#c0c0c0; text-decoration:none}
a:active.normes{font-family:verdana; font-size:10px; color:#c0c0c0; text-decoration:none}
a:hover.normes{font-family:verdana; font-size:10px; color:#c0c0c0; text-decoration:underline}
#mev {
	color : #F40000;
}
